Flying Club Elite Status
When you use Flying Club, it comes with three status tiers: Red, Silver, and Gold.
Gain Tier points to be eligible for their elite status. In other words, the more you fly, the more points you’ll be able to earn:
Ticket Type | Tier Points Earned |
Economy | 25-50 |
Premium | 50-100 |
Upper Class | 100-200 |
To reach the status you want, you’ll need a specific amount of points every year.
Red | Silver | Gold |
0 Tier Points | 400 Tier Points | 1,000 Tier Points |
Red. This time frame is calculated from the current date to the first day of the month, to the previous year.
Silver & Gold. This is the Upgraded Fixed Membership Period begins on the day you earn status and continues for the remainder of that month until the end of the following 12 months. In this time, you’ll need to earn about 400 Tier Points (Silver) or 1,000 Tier Points (Gold) to be eligible.
Once you’ve signed up for the Flying Club, you’ll immediately receive the Red Status and the benefits included:
- Earn miles when you fly
- Spend miles on reward flights
- Miles Plus Money on flights
- Access to partner brands
- Discounted access to Flying Club lounges
- Dedicated Flying Club phone line.
The Silver Status Members get Red perks and:
- 30% bonus miles on flights
- Free seat selection in Economy Light
- Premium check-in
- Priority waitlist
- Tier renewal bonus
- Maternity/paternity membership pause
Gold Status members get all of the Silver benefits and:
- 60% bonus miles on flights
- Extra baggage allowance
- Upper Class check-in
- Clubhouse passes for you +1
- 1 complimentary Clubhouse spa treatment, 10% discount thereafter
- London Heathrow Revivals Lounge access
- 2,000 bonus birthday miles
- Complimentary companion ticket (on status renewal)
- Complimentary Silver membership for a friend
After you’ve gotten to the Gold Status, you’ll be able to get more perks for meeting specific Tier Point thresholds.
- 1,500 Tier Points: Clubhouses passes for you to keep or share.
- 2,000 Tier Points: Cabin upgrade rewards.
Gain Flying Club Miles
Receive Flying Club miles when you fly with virgin Atlantic. The amount of miles you’ll be able to earn will depend on your flight distance, fare class, and your status.
Use the Flying Club earning calculator if you want to figure out how many miles you get from a specific flight. Additionally, you’ll gain Flying Club miles when you fly with Virgin Atlantic’s partner carriers. The amount of miles you can get will depend on the airline, fare class, and your cabin.
Some airline partners include:
- Air France
- Air New Zealand
- ANA
- Singapore Airlines
- South African Airways
- Virgin Austrailia
- Delta Air lines
- Hawaiian Airlines
- KLM
- SAS

Additionally, another great way for you to gain Flying Club miles is to transfer points from one of the following below:
- American Express Membership Rewards (1:1)
- Chase Ultimate Rewards (1:1)
- Citi ThankYou Rewards (1:1)
- Marriott Bonvoy (3:1)
Get miles in different ways with the Flying Club partners, this will include hotels, car hire, shopping, financial, Virgin Group, etc.
Furthermore, you’ll be able to buy Flying Club miles for $27 every 1,000 miles you get. Additionally, there’s a $25 transaction fee that comes with it as well. In other words, if you buy 1,000 miles, you’ll have to pay about $52 for them. Just sign into your Flying Club Account for more information.
Redeeming Flying Club Miles
Normally, Flying Club miles will expire after about 36 months of having them if there aren’t any earn or burn activities on your account.
One of the better ways for you to use your Flying Club miles is towards award travel. This will include flights, cabin upgrades, and companion tickets.
Additionally, there are two types of awards you’ll be able to pick from: Standard Season and Peak Season. This will all depend on the travel dates, Standard Season roundtrip tickets will start from 20,000 miles. Meanwhile, Peak Season ones will start at 40,000 miles. Here are some tips:
- Upgrade award pricing will depend on if you want to travel or not. For Peak Season roundtrip upgrades, you need to spend at least 10,000 miles more than the Standard Season awards.
- Companion Seat award pricing is determined on the destination and cabin class. Peak Season roundtrip companion seats, you have to spend an extra 10,000 miles compared to Standard Season awards.
- Miles Plus Money is great when you want to spend less money on your next Virgin Atlantic flight. Additionally, with 3,000 Flying Club miles, you’ll be able to decrease the charge of your flight while earning miles and Tier Points.

Keep in mind that these options will come with less than $0.01 per mile. So, it’s better to use the flight awards instead. Additionally, you can transfer or gift up to 100,000 of your Flying Club miles to another member in one calendar year.

When you use Flying Club, it’s super straightforward about their large taxes and surcharges. Especially, if it’s for their premium and upper class cabins. For their Standard Season award flights, you can expect to pay:
Route To/From UK | Taxes & Surcharges |
USA – Northeast | $435 – $1,425 |
USA -Midwest & South | $435 – $1,405 |
USA – West | $475 – $1,460 |
Remember, you’ll be paying a good amount on taxes and surcharges when you fly a roundtrip from London. So, if you’re flying from another airport, or on a one-way flight, you’ll save money.
To receive the best value for your miles, you can redeem them for international flights or partner airlines in premium cabin. However, you’ll only be able to book Virgin Atlantic and Delta award flights online with the Virgin Atlantic website. Booking on other partner airlines will need you to call Flying Club at 800-365-9500.
